                            What is Artificial Intelligence?




“It seems probable that once the machine thinking method had started, it would not take long to outstrip our feeble powers… They would be able to converse with each other to sharpen their wits. At some stage, therefore, we should have to expect the machines to take control.” — Alan Turing

The simulation of human intelligence processes by machines, especially computer systems, is referred to as Artificial Intelligence (AI). Expert systems, natural language processing, speech recognition, and machine vision are a few examples of AI applications.

AI enables systems to perceive their environment, process what they perceive, solve problems, and take action to achieve specific goals. It processes data either prepared in advance or collected through sensors like cameras.

"Artificial Intelligence is about replacing human decision-making with more sophisticated technologies." — Falguni Desai

The term “Artificial Intelligence” is used when a machine mimics cognitive functions associated with the human mind — such as learning and problem-solving.

As AI technology advances, capabilities that once seemed intelligent become routine. For example, optical character recognition is now considered a standard feature, no longer categorized under AI.

6 Examples of AI in Use Today

AI is not just limited to tech — it’s transforming fields like medicine, business, education, law, and manufacturing. Here are six impactful examples:

  1. Tesla: A leading example in AI-powered vehicles. Tesla offers features like self-driving, predictive learning, and OTA updates that continuously improve vehicle performance.
  2. Netflix: Uses predictive algorithms to recommend content based on your viewing habits and preferences. It analyzes massive datasets to personalize your experience.
  3. Pandora: Known as the “DNA of music,” Pandora uses over 400 musical traits to suggest songs. It excels at surfacing hidden tracks based on user taste.
  4. Nest (Google): This smart thermostat adapts to user behavior and schedules, using AI and Bluetooth Low Energy (BLE) to optimize energy usage.
  5. Flying Drones: These drones use cameras and sensors to map 3D environments. They are used for deliveries, filming, and news reporting.
  6. Echo (Alexa): Amazon's smart speaker uses voice recognition to control devices, set reminders, answer questions, and more with AI-powered assistance.

Types of Artificial Intelligence

There are four main types of AI:

1. Reactive Machines

These are the oldest and most basic forms of AI. They do not store memories or past experiences and respond only to specific inputs. Example: IBM’s Deep Blue, the chess-playing computer.

2. Limited Memory

Present-day AI systems fall under this type. They use past data to make decisions, such as in image recognition or self-driving technology.

3. Theory of Mind

This type of AI (still under development) would understand human emotions, beliefs, and thoughts. It’s a stepping stone toward truly intelligent machines that understand individuals.

4. Self-Aware AI

Theoretical at this point, self-aware AI would possess consciousness and emotions. It could have desires and make autonomous decisions. Though promising, this type of AI poses ethical and existential risks.
